How they compare
Serbia currently reports -1.15 % change on previous year against -1.42 % change on previous year in Seychelles, a difference of 0.27 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 10 times across 18 shared years of data; in 2007 it was Serbia ahead.
Serbia ranks 192nd and Seychelles ranks 194th of 223 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Serbia averaged higher in 2 and Seychelles in 1.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Permanent crops — Area.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
